Heliopolis Presents: PAUL RAMIREZ JONAS : Witness My Hand : March 1st – March 24th, 2013 Opening Reception: Friday, March 1st, 7-10PM Curated by Georgia Elrod, Sarada Rauch and Baris Gokturk Witness My Hand is based on a simple premise: A copy machine is a form of active pedestal. A sculpture is placed on top, and its bottom can be “published” by the viewer. A photo copier is a magic base. Originals go on top, endless copies come out of... Read More

  HELIOPOLIS presents The Industrious Revolution, May 2010 The Heliopolis Project is a storefront gallery and project space in Greenpoint, Brooklyn NY dedicated to fostering a dialogue across all disciplines of making. Founded in 2010 by Eliza Swann and Jason Grabowski, Heliopolis has recently expanded.
